公開日期: | 2020 | 卷: | 14 | 期: | 2 | 起(迄)頁: | 194-199 | 來源出版物: | IET Radar, Sonar and Navigation | 摘要: | A range-dependent dictionary learning method is proposed to retrieve the sound-speed profile (SSP) in a water body, with the whole computational domain decomposed into multiple range-independent subdomains. A dictionary is constructed by using the World Ocean Atlas depth profiles of temperature and salinity. The simulation results verify the efficacy of the dictionary in retrieving the range-independent SSP profile in each subdomain. © The Institution of Engineering and Technology 2019 |
